Understanding Drug Addiction and Substance Use Disorder (SUD) 

Substance use disorders can occur when drugs are misused or abused, commonly causing physical dependency and an assortment of other symptoms. SUDs are a complex and individualized disorder that looks different for everyone. This can include differences in the underlying causes contributing to substance abuse and misuse. 

Individuals who are living with an SUD often find it challenging to navigate their day-to-day lives and experience an assortment of consequences. Some of the consequences may be noticeable to others, while some may not. You may experience minimal consequences, or have your life turned upside down.  A key detail to note about substance use disorders is that they are often progressive, and continue to worsen over time. So while it may feel as though the consequences of your use are minimal, with continued use, they will likely worsen. 

Even with the significant amount of research that has been done into substance use disorders, no one has been able to pinpoint an exact cause for addiction. Rather, what we have gathered is a list of risk factors that can make an individual more susceptible to a substance use disorder. Risk factors associated with substance use disorders include:

  • Experiencing childhood abuse
  • Having a family history of substance abuse and addiction
  • Early substance use
  • Poor relationship with parents or guardians
  • Experiencing major life challenges
  • Living with other mental health conditions such as depression, anxiety, and other mood disorders
  • Peer pressure 
  • Having specific genes
  • Easy access to substances
  • Misusing prescription and over-the-counter medications

What are the Signs and Symptoms of SUD and Drug Addiction?

When someone is struggling with an addiction, particular physical and psychological symptoms can occur. Some of these may be noticeable to others, while some may not. There are notable differences in the amount of time it takes to develop these symptoms for different commonly abused substances. 

Let’s take a few moments to review symptoms commonly associated with various substance use disorders:

  • Using in dangerous situations
  • Experiencing concerns within your friendships and relationships with family
  • Are unable to fulfill responsibilities because of the time spent using, being impaired, or recovering from use
  • Experiencing new or worsening legal concerns
  • Experiencing withdrawal symptoms
  • The development of a tolerance
  • Using larger amounts or for a longer period than you intended
  • Trying to quit or reduce use and being unable to do so
  • Spending a lot of time obtaining, using, and recovering from use
  • Experiencing a range of physical and psychological concerns because of use
  • Decreased engagement in previously enjoyed activities

Other signs that may be seen include:

  • Irritability
  • Misuse of medications
  • Changes in appearance, grooming, and hygiene
  • Weight loss or gain
  • Changes in appetite
  • Sleep disturbances
  • Being drawn to others who are using drugs and alcohol
  • Dishonesty and manipulation to hide or downplay use

For those who are concerned about a loved one who appears to be struggling with drugs or alcohol, know that you’re not alone, either. It can be tough to support someone who is struggling with an addiction and knowing that you cannot fix the situation for them. The most powerful component of recovery is a person’s motivation, and internal motivation is more powerful than external motivation. External motivation can help get someone in the door of a treatment program, but their desire to recover and heal keeps them grounded during challenging moments. 

We suggest that you take time to prioritize your own needs. Be sure to eat a balanced diet, sleep enough, and manage your responsibilities. Professional support can be a great source of support and encouragement, as well as help you navigate common concerns that could arise, such as enabling and codependent behaviors. Additionally, peer-led support groups, such as ALANON, can be an additional source of support for you as you support your loved one.

Info and Stats about the Insurance Provider United Medical Resources (UMR)

UMR was established in 1983 as a leading third-party administrator (TPA) specializing in innovative healthcare solutions. Operating under the UnitedHealthcare umbrella, UMR members can enjoy the benefits, extensive resources, and networks that UHC has. This connection allows UMR to offer a comprehensive range of products and services for employers and their employees.

UMR’s available services and products commonly include utilization and case management, disease management, and wellness programs, all of which are designed to provide optimal and cost-efficient care for policyholders. Additionally, UMR is known for its exceptional customer service, including 24/7 support and online tools. Policyholders also have access to pharmacy benefits and dental and vision plans.

Does UMR Cover the Cost of Alcohol Addiction Treatment and Recovery?

Yes! UMR alcohol addiction coverage includes some, if not more, of the costs associated with various levels of treatment programming. Congress passed the Affordable Care Act in 2010, which required insurance providers to include coverage options for addiction treatment programs. 

Treatment for alcohol use disorders insurance coverage with UMR generally includes a full continuum of care, as long as the treatment being provided is medically necessary. This can include alcohol detoxification programs, inpatient rehabilitation programs, partial hospitalization programs, intensive outpatient programs, and aftercare or general outpatient programs. Addiction treatment programs are generally comprehensive and may require an extended duration of care. Thankfully, UMR alcohol addiction coverage allows policyholders to continue engaging in treatment during various stages of their recovery so that they can receive the support needed to achieve and maintain their recovery.

Does UMR Health Insurance Pay For Drug Addiction Screening and Testing?

Screening and testing measures are important components of assessments and continued treatment. These tools are used to better understand your mental health symptoms and level of impairment so that an accurate diagnosis can be reached. UMR generally provides coverage for various screening and testing tools.

These tools may also be used in later stages of treatment to gauge your progress and response to current treatment. Examples of screening and testing measures that may be incorporated into your care include:

  • Urinalysis testing
  • Liver tests
  • CAGE Questionnaire
  • The Drug Abuse Screening Test (DAST-10)
  • Screening, Brief Intervention, and Referral to Treatment (SBIRT)

Does UMR Insurance Cover Any Medications Used to Manage Addictions?

Absolutely! UMR insurance generally offers coverage for a variety of medications that can be incorporated into medication-assisted treatment programs. Alcohol and opioid use disorders have FDA-approved medications, whereas other addictions are often treated symptomatically in the early stages of recovery. 

Similar to coverage for addiction treatment, your drug addiction medication coverage is dependent on the details within your plan. Your plan may have limitations or exclusions for insured persons regarding brand-name medications, require authorizations for some medications, or have out-of-pocket expenses in the form of copayments and deductibles.

How Many Times Will UMR Pay For Drug Rehab?

Addiction is a chronic disease that, for some, includes relapses or setbacks. Recognizing this, UMR ensures that its members receive necessary care in the event of a relapse or other challenges in recovery. UMR typically has no set limit for the frequency of visits that are covered, focusing instead on the appropriateness of the care level needed.

UMR evaluates if the care level is medically necessary based on your current symptoms and the level of impairment or impairment that you experience. Insurance providers often align with clinical professionals’ recommendations from intake assessments, though they may request documentation. How Much Do Drug Rehab Programs Cost Without UMR Health Insurance Coverage?

The cost of addiction treatment can be a significant concern for many. According to the National Center for Drug Abuse Statistics, the average cost of residential treatment is about $50,469. Outpatient treatment costs vary by program duration, frequency, and intensity, with partial hospitalization programs ranging from $10,500 to $13,500 per month and intensive outpatient programs from $15,000 to $19,500.

General outpatient programming costs depend on the specific services received and commonly include individual sessions, group therapy, and medication-assisted treatment. Group therapy is generally more cost-effective than individual sessions and can help you connect with others who have had similar experiences and challenges as you. Costs can also vary based on the length of your program, location, and available amenities.
